Taxonomic Classification

Rank Broom midget Lang's Red Colobus
Kingdom same Animalia (Animals) Animalia (Animals)
Phylum Arthropoda (Arthropods) Chordata (Chordates)
Class Insecta (Insects) Mammalia (Mammals)
Order Lepidoptera (Butterflies & Moths) Primates (Primates)
Family Gracillariidae Cercopithecidae (Old World Monkeys)
Genus Phyllonorycter Piliocolobus
Species Phyllonorycter scopariella Piliocolobus langi

Evolutionary Relationship

Broom midget and Lang's Red Colobus share a common ancestor at the Kingdom level: Animalia. (Animals)
